This is a drug facts label for a Hand Sanitizer solution, named SaniClean HP, consisting of Isopropyl Alcohol Antiseptic 75%. It can be used as a sanitizer for hands to reduce bacteria that can cause potential disease. It comes in 1000 liters (265 gallons) of non-sterile solution and can't be used for children less than 2 months of age or on open skin wounds. If it accidentally gets into the eyes or is swallowed, one should seek medical help immediately. It should be stored between 15-30°C and must be kept away from heat or flames. The solution also contains inactive ingredients such as hydrogen, peroxide, and purified water.*
